Cocokinondo
Nestled on Galu Beach along Kenya’s South Coast, Cocokinondo occupies two private acres and provides beachfront tranquility for up to 14 people in one main Villa and two bedroom Guest House. Guests stay in six elegantly styled double or twin en-suite bedrooms located in both the main residence and the guest house, while a lavish, standalone presidential suite offers an added touch of exclusivity.
The property features a sprawling 200 m² swimming pool (20 × 10 m) directly on the beach, complete with a jacuzzi and poolside loungers. Sports enthusiasts can enjoy the floodlit, all-weather tennis court. On-site leisure includes a fully equipped fitness centre, a games lounge with snooker, table tennis and board games, a home cinema for movie nights, and a grand piano for musical entertainment.
Cocokinondo blends indoor and outdoor spaces effortlessly, with generous ocean-facing verandas designed for relaxing or dining al fresco. A professional team of twelve—including a guest-relations manager, executive chef, housekeeping, security, and pool attendants—takes care of every detail so you can unwind.
Perfect for family getaways, special celebrations or serene escapes, Cocokinondo unites refined design, luxury facilities, and serene beachfront ambiance in a one-of-a-kind luxury coastal retreat.

Price Includes
- Exclusive use of Cocokinondo Beach House & Guest House.
- Full Board Basis – breakfast, lunch, dinner – snacks, soft drinks, beer, wines & spirits.
- In-house activities – including Yoga classes, Pilates sessions, personal training, Swimming & diving lessons, Tennis lessons, Beachside massages.
- Complementary transfers from Ukunda (Diani)
Airport - Chauffeured transport within Diani Beach area.
- High speed Wi-Fi.
- Use of tennis equipment and tennis court.
- Swimming pool.
Price Excludes
- Tips & gratuities.
- Visa.
- International Flights.
- Travel Insurance.
- Any personal items or anything not mentioned in the itinerary.
